  • Seamless Integration
    GitHub CLI allows for seamless integration with GitHub, enabling users to perform repository and organization management tasks directly from the command line.
  • Automation
    Enables automation of workflows such as pull requests, issues, and CI/CD pipelines, which can save time and reduce errors.
  • Scriptability
    Command line tools can be scripted, allowing for batch processing and the inclusion of GitHub operations in larger automated scripts and processes.
  • Environment Consistency
    Consistent environments across different development systems can be maintained since command line interfaces are less susceptible to changes than GUI-based tools.
  • Lightweight
    As a CLI tool, GitHub CLI is lightweight and consumes minimal system resources compared to graphical interface alternatives.
  • Offline Access
    Some operations can be prepared or queued up offline and then executed when connectivity is restored, allowing for flexibility in workflows.

Possible disadvantages

  • Learning Curve
    Understanding and using a CLI can be challenging for users new to command line operations, requiring them to learn syntax and commands.
  • Limited Visuals
    Command line interfaces lack the visual appeal and ease-of-use provided by graphical user interfaces, potentially making complex operations harder to manage.
  • Manual Errors
    Manual input of commands can lead to human error, such as mistyping commands or arguments, which can result in unintended actions.
  • Feature Parity
    Some advanced features and integrations available in the GitHub web interface may be missing or less accessible in the CLI version.
  • Dependency Management
    Requires users to manage dependencies and versions of other command-line tools and scripting environments, which may add complexity for some setups.
  • Improved Readability
    The dark theme is designed to provide better readability with high contrast between text and background, making it easier to read long articles without straining the eyes.
  • Reduced Eye Strain
    Dark themes can help reduce eye strain, especially in low-light conditions, making for a more comfortable reading experience during extended sessions.
  • Battery Saving
    For devices with OLED screens, dark themes can save battery life because black pixels use less power compared to white ones.
  • Modern Aesthetics
    Dark themes have become increasingly popular and can provide a sleek, modern look that many users find visually appealing.
  • Ease of Installation
    Darker Medium can be easily installed using user scripts or browser extensions such as Tampermonkey, making it accessible to a wide range of users.

Possible disadvantages

  • Inconsistent Styling
    Not all elements on Medium may be perfectly styled for the dark theme, resulting in occasional readability issues with certain texts or links blending into the background.
  • Maintenance
    Since the project is community-driven, it may require periodic updates to keep up with any changes Medium makes to its design or layout. If the project is not actively maintained, users might encounter issues.
  • Compatibility
    The extension or user script may not be fully compatible with all browsers or devices, potentially limiting its usability for some users.
  • Performance Impact
    Running additional scripts to modify the site's appearance can potentially impact browser performance, particularly on older or less powerful devices.
  • Security Risks
    Installing third-party scripts always comes with a potential security risk. Users need to trust the source of the script and should be aware of the permissions it requires.
